Transaction 72698532de9616502f38df62bd98993964929ac824b88d089843663a84d85974
1 Input
1 Output
-
72698532de9616502f38df62bd98993964929ac824b88d089843663a84d85974:0
- value
- 239193
- script pubkey
- OP_0 OP_PUSHBYTES_20 b8a6ce4b7759d543a2fe4abd71a6f6849eb55318
- address
- bc1qhznvujmht8258gh7f27hrfhksj0t25cc658ylw